Chilled Summer Berry Bisque
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Cook Time: 0 Minutes
Ready In: 20 Minutes
Servings: 8
A blend of yogurt and spices thickens this cold blueberry soup and tempers the sweetness. It makes an attractive and healthy first course for a summer menu.—Arlene Knick, Newport News, Virginia
Ingredients:
4-1/2 cups fresh or frozen blueberries, thawed, divided
1 cup unsweetened apple juice
1 cup orange juice
1/4 cup honey
2 teaspoons minced fresh gingerroot
1 teaspoon grated orange peel
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on ground nutmeg
2 cups (16 ounces) plain yogurt
fresh mint leaves
Directions:
1. In a large saucepan, combine 4 cups blueberries, apple juice, orange juice, honey, ginger, orange peel, cinnamon and nutmeg. Bring to a boil, stirring occasionally. Cool slightly.
2. In a blender, process blueberry mixture and yogurt in batches until smooth. Refrigerate until chilled. Just before serving, garnish with mint and remaining blueberries. Yield: 8 servings.
